What does a manager network services do?

A Manager of Network Services oversees the planning, implementation, and maintenance of an organization’s computer networks. They ensure network reliability, security, and optimal performance, while managing a team of network engineers and technicians. This role involves troubleshooting complex network issues, developing network policies, coordinating upgrades, and collaborating with other IT leaders to support business goals. Managers also stay updated on emerging technologies and best practices to ensure the network infrastructure remains efficient and secure.

What are some common challenges faced by a manager network services, and how can they be addressed?

A Manager Network Services often encounters challenges such as ensuring network reliability, managing a diverse team of network engineers, and keeping up with rapidly changing technology. Balancing proactive network maintenance with urgent troubleshooting can be demanding, especially in large organizations. Successful managers address these challenges by implementing robust monitoring systems, fostering continuous training for their team, and promoting clear communication across IT and business units. Building strong vendor relationships and staying current with industry trends also play a key role in overcoming technical and operational hurdles.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a manager network services, and why are they important?

To excel as a Manager Network Services, you need deep knowledge of network infrastructure, troubleshooting, and security principles, typically backed by a degree in computer science or a related field. Familiarity with network monitoring tools, enterprise hardware, and certifications such as CCNP or CompTIA Network+ is common. Strong leadership, problem-solving, and communication skills help manage teams and coordinate with stakeholders effectively. These competencies are crucial for ensuring reliable and secure network operations that support organizational goals.

Is a manager of network services a stressful job?

A manager of network services often faces stress due to the responsibility of maintaining network uptime, managing team performance, and addressing security issues. The role requires problem-solving skills, quick decision-making, and sometimes working outside regular hours to resolve critical network problems.
